I met someone who was doing that. They seemed ok with it- Rock music background (guitar) not classical. The spent a few days being taught a month and then sessions in a local environment. This turned out to be working with kids who left school wihtout any GCSEs but wanted to be in a rock band. The Access course was geared towards teaching but not in the way that most of these kids had experienced and failed to engage with.

From what they said, the course didnt seem to involved that much, and assignments were fairly straight forward- or allowed to be tweaked and resubmitted a few times.

This is only what I have heard from someone doing it. Took them a year (providing they finished it- onky met once last year).

Maybe talk to them and ask for a taster session- most places offer you a 'try before you buy' taster.
